Logs: Advanced IIS Logging
Stackify parses IIS logs to capture the usage, error rates, and load times of your web applications. Statistics are gathered at the app level and at the individual URL or action level. Errors and Logs: Configure Windows Event Logs
For Windows machines you can take advantage of the Logs Dashboard by streaming your Windows Event Logs. This way you will be able to view these logs aggregated with all the other errors and logs being sent to Stackify. Retrace: Agent Installation Overview, System Requirements, App Monitoring & Profiling
Below are the System Requirements and guides for installing an agent on your machine. System Requirements In order to make sure your installation goes smoothly, please verify these prerequisites: Windows 2008 R2 and newer.
